East Newark Elementary School is a State/Public serving elementary age pupils, located in E Newark, Hudson County. The school has 227 pupils enrolled. It is part of the East Newark School District school district. It serves grades Pre-Kโ8 in a suburban setting. The school employs 20.9 full-time-equivalent teachers, a student-teacher ratio of 10.9:1. 27% of students are proficient in reading. 8% are proficient in maths. East Newark Elementary School enrolls 227 students across grades Pre-Kโ8. The student body is 53% male and 47% female. A teaching staff of 20.9 full-time-equivalent teachers supports the school, giving a student-teacher ratio of 10.9:1.
By race and ethnicity, the student body is 89% Hispanic or Latino, 7.5% White and 1.8% Black or African American.
| Race / ethnicity | Students | Share |
|---|---|---|
| Hispanic or Latino | 202 | 89% |
| White | 17 | 7.5% |
| Black or African American | 4 | 1.8% |
| Asian | 3 | 1.3% |
| Two or more races | 1 | <1% |
Source: NCES Common Core of Data.
191 of the school's 227 students (84%) qualify for free or reduced-price lunch. Of these, 186 qualify for free lunch and 5 for a reduced price. The school participates in the National School Lunch Program. Free and reduced-price lunch eligibility is a widely used indicator of the share of students from lower-income households.
East Newark Elementary School is located in a suburban setting (NCES locale: Suburb, Large). The school runs a schoolwide Title I program, which provides federal funding to support students from low-income families.
